Pular para o conteúdo principal

Uso de Variáveis em Tasks de Squad

No Orkeia, você pode usar variáveis em campos como description, expectedResult de tarefas para torná-las dinâmicas, reutilizáveis e personalizadas em tempo de execução.

Sintaxe

As variáveis seguem o seguinte formato:
#{NOME_DA_VARIAVEL}

Como Funciona

As variáveis são substituídas automaticamente no momento da execução da Squad. Com base no que é passado, seja no _description _ou expectedResult*.*

Exemplo

{
  "description": "Revisar o contrato do cliente #{CLIENTE_NOME} com o número #{CONTRATO_ID}.",
  "expectedResult": "Contrato #{CONTRATO_ID} deve estar validado no sistema até #{DATA_LIMITE}."
}

Payload correspondente

{
  "CLIENTE_NOME": "Matheus Matos",
  "CONTRATO_ID": "CT-2025-123",
  "DATA_LIMITE": "10/09/2025"
}

Resultado renderizado

  • Descrição: Revisar o contrato do cliente Matheus Matos com o número CT-2025-123.
  • Resultado Esperado: Contrato CT-2025-123 deve estar validado no sistema até 10/09/2025.

Casos de Uso Comuns

VariávelUso comum
#{CLIENTE_NOME}Nome do cliente
#{CONTRATO_ID}Código de contrato/documento
#{DATA_LIMITE}Data de vencimento ou entrega
#{USUARIO_RESPONSAVEL}Nome do usuário responsável
#{EMAIL}E-mail de notificação
#{ENDERECO}Endereço ou localização relevante

Observações

  • As variáveis devem estar exatamente no formato #{VARIAVEL}.
  • Variáveis ausentes no payload não serão substituídas e aparecerão no texto final como estão.
  • Utilize nomes claros e padronizados para facilitar a reutilização.

Onde posso usar variáveis?

As variáveis são utilizadas dentro das Tasks, podendo aparecer em dois campos em específicos:
  • task.description
  • task.expectedResult
Assim, em tempo de execução, elas são aplicadas nas tarefas dos Squads.